THE PREPARED POSTPARTUM CLASS

During this workshop we’ll discuss the why and how of supporting your body and mind in the weeks after birth, as well as the keystones of newborn care, with a focus on receiving what you need to recover, bond, and adapt after bringing baby home.

In this early parenting workshop we will cover:

  • What life will be like with a newborn.
  • The six states of infant consciousness.
  • Connecting your experience to your values.
  • How to juggle it all and when to get help.
  • Your family goals, priorities, and questions.
  • Look at your support people and how to tap into their strengths.

Information about newborn care and what to expect in your postpartum time will be folded in every step of the way. You’ll leave having thought about how you truly want your Fourth Trimester to look and feel, plus a template for making that happen.

Creating your postpartum plan before the baby arrives will help ensure you are fed, rested, and available to be present as you emerge into new parenthood, whether this is your first or fifth baby!
